Hello, we would also really appreciate the ability to combine multiple google places into one google reviews widget (we would need to this to support the ability to pass multiple place id to the widget to dynamically choose which places are displayed). I’m a bit confused by your temporary solution; are you saying I could combine mutliple google places into one All-in-One-Reviews widget? If I did this, what would I lose from a capability perspective? Does the all All-in-One-Reviews support dynamic sources?

1 Like

Hi there, @Micah_Markman and welcome to the Community :waving_hand:

The dynamic reviews feature lets you use a single widget with the flexibility to specify different sources depending on the webpage where it is placed.

This request, however, is focused on adding multiple review sources to one widget without the ability to change them depending on the page. In this case, the same sources would be displayed across all pages.

While our Google Reviews widget allows only one source per widget, we recommend using the All-in-One Reviews widget, which supports multiple sources within a single widget.

The dynamic reviews feature you mentioned is available for both the Google Reviews and All-in-One Reviews widgets, but it is exclusive to our Enterprise customers.
